As a young man, he had a burning passion to become a professional paintballer, and upon getting his first gun from his parents set out to achieve his aim.  And it seems that what he wants to do, he makes sure that he does its as within four years he had travelled the world shooting capsules of paint at people winning $300,000 dollars in the process. Even gaining the top prize of $160,000 in just one weekend. But at his core burned a question. A question that had occurred to him several years earlier, and had remain within him. Gnawing away. He asked himself  “If people can come from nothing and create insane amounts of wealth in one lifetime, then shouldn’t someone like myself coming from a middle class family who has the support from their family and lives in “The Land of Opportunity” be able to easily do the same thing?” Wow, for a fourteen year old kid that shows awareness beyond his years. He realised at any early age that comfort creates mediocrity, and pain motives change. And now after investing over $500,000 of his own money on self development, and spending time with the likes of Bob Proctor, Jack Canfield and even Arnold Schwarzenegger he is taking those personal skills and sharing them with the world with his Peak Performance Club. He is the owner of Triple R Marketing, where with over 20 years’ experience in Marketing and Sales, he has helped small local businesses and brand-name Fortune 500 companies alike become leaders in their industry. He has worked alongside world-renowned author and sales expert Jeffrey Gitomer, and has helped businesses promote their products at high-profile events such as the Sport Emmy Awards, although never once losing sight of the small things that make such a big difference to his customers. Such as the astonishing tale of buying a complete caramel shop from closing for business, simply because his customers loved the handmade caramel packs that had quickly became a key part of his business. When he got word that the store was closing, the entrepreneur in him kicked in. He knew he had to reach an agreement with Fischer to keep the caramels available for everyone and in January of 2016 he took over as the new owner of Joan’s Caramels. And if that isn't enough on his plate, he developed an app called Fanvious that allows food and merchandise to be delivered to your seat while at a sporting event or concert. And with the success of the app he has been featured on the weekly television program Inside Indiana and also spoke at the IAVM 2015 Arena Management Conference on the ‘New Technology for Improved Fan Engagement.’ So what is it that excites him most invention, or satisfaction? Raised in a small fishing village in Senegal, West Africa, as a child he endured abuse, profound humiliation and the breakup of his parents at the tender age of two This is of course is not what any child hopes for, and he found it particularly hard to accept as he looked around at his friends who all seemed to have the family life that he would have wanted. Then later at age five he was taken to live in a compound of more than 100 people, living in extreme close proximity to each other. It was here where he quickly learned to defend himself, and to develop the inner power that he needed to flourish in this unstable environment, where so many people fought for survival on a daily basis. It was a hard, brutal start to his life, but one that he wouldn't allow to determine his future. He knew that he wanted a life in America, and so at the age of 21, with just a few belongs and a gallon of water, he left Senegal, and amazingly managed to walk across the Sahara desert by foot between Algeria and Libya in six arduous days. He had his dream and he wouldn't give up on it. Well he did it, and even now many years after setting foot on the continent he is pushing himself to greater and greater achievements. He is the author of "No Excuses, how to pursue a better life and lift others for a better world", and his "Mile High Momentum" training platform, he is about as far away from his beginning as it possible. BUSINESS INTERVIEW: Mining For Gold In Business Rana Vig is todays guest joining us on the Steve Jobs inspired Join Up Dots podcast interview. Rana is a seasoned entrepreneurial professional with five successful start-ups in different verticals and a diverse 35-year business career under his belt. Having transitioned to the capital markets in 2010, Rana took two companies public, and these were the biggest Canadian venture deals of 2018. Curaleaf raised $520 million and was a near billion reverse takeover (RTO). While Harvest Health and Recreation was yet another impressive billion RTO. But our guest wasnt just going to sit back and rest on his laurels. How The Dots Joined Up For Rana Instead he started digging into the trends and started searching for a new market, which for many was seemed as old hat. Gold and mining came to the fore and Rana also took Blue Lagoon Resources, the gold-focused company of which he is the current CEO and which had one of the top-performing stocks for 2019, public in the following year. Outside of business, Rana is a well-known philanthropist and in November 2017, the Canadian Senate invited him to receive the Senate 150th Anniversary Medal for those who make their communities a better place to live through generosity and dedication.
